Study Summary

This study will characterize the effect of PF-04217329, alone and in combination with latanoprost, on circadian intraocular pressure and blood pressure in glaucoma patients. Blood samples will be collected to measure the amount of active metabolite of PF-04217329 in the plasma following dosing.

Interventions

  • DRUG latanoprost
  • DRUG PF-04217329
  • DRUG latanoprost vehicle
